PROTECTIVE ACTION ZONE: Everything You Need to Know

Protective Action Zone is a critical component in emergency management and response planning, designed to mitigate the effects of natural disasters, industrial accidents, and other hazardous events. When implemented effectively, a protective action zone can save lives, reduce injuries, and minimize property damage. In this comprehensive guide, we will explore the concept of a protective action zone, its importance, and provide practical information on how to establish and maintain an effective zone.

Understanding the Protective Action Zone Concept

The protective action zone is an area designated for emergency response and evacuation in the event of a disaster or hazardous event. The primary goal of a protective action zone is to provide a safe area for people to shelter and wait for further instructions from emergency responders. The zone is typically defined by a radius or boundary that encompasses a specific geographic area, such as a city, town, or industrial complex. The protective action zone is not just a physical boundary; it is also a state of mind. It requires a coordinated effort from emergency responders, community leaders, and the public to ensure that everyone within the zone is aware of the potential risks and knows what to do in case of an emergency. Effective communication and collaboration are key to establishing a successful protective action zone.

Establishing a Protective Action Zone

Establishing a protective action zone requires careful planning and coordination. Here are the steps to follow:
  1. Identify the potential hazards: Conduct a risk assessment to identify potential hazards in the area, such as natural disasters, industrial accidents, or other hazardous events.
  2. Define the zone: Determine the boundaries of the protective action zone based on the identified hazards and the potential risks to the public.
  3. Develop an emergency response plan: Create a comprehensive emergency response plan that includes evacuation routes, shelter locations, and communication protocols.
  4. Conduct regular drills and exercises: Conduct regular drills and exercises to test the emergency response plan and ensure that everyone within the zone is aware of the procedures.
It is essential to involve the community in the planning process to ensure that everyone understands the risks and knows what to do in case of an emergency.

Key Components of a Protective Action Zone

A protective action zone has several key components that are essential for its effectiveness:
  • Evacuation routes: Clearly defined evacuation routes that are easy to follow and communicate to the public.
  • Shelter locations: Designated shelter locations that are safe and accessible for people to wait out the emergency.
  • Communication protocols: Established communication protocols that ensure timely and accurate information is disseminated to the public.
  • Emergency response teams: Trained emergency response teams that are equipped to respond to emergencies and provide assistance to those in need.

The effectiveness of a protective action zone depends on the coordination and collaboration of these key components.

Protective Action Zone Examples

Protective action zones are used in various settings, including:
  • Natural disaster response: During hurricanes, earthquakes, or wildfires, protective action zones are established to evacuate people from the affected areas.
  • Industrial accidents: In the event of an industrial accident, such as a chemical spill or explosion, a protective action zone is established to evacuate people from the affected area.
  • Public health emergencies: During public health emergencies, such as pandemics or outbreaks, protective action zones are established to contain the spread of the disease.

Each of these scenarios requires a unique approach to establishing a protective action zone, but the core principles remain the same: identify the hazards, define the zone, develop an emergency response plan, and conduct regular drills and exercises.

Defining the Protective Action Zone

The Protective Action Zone is an area where people can take shelter to avoid harm from a hazardous event. It is typically designated by authorities in advance of a potential emergency and is intended to provide a safe haven for those who are unable to evacuate the area quickly. The PAZ is often located in a nearby building or facility that is designed to withstand the effects of the hazardous event.

The PAZ is usually established in conjunction with a shelter-in-place order, which instructs individuals to remain indoors and seal all windows and doors to prevent the entry of hazardous materials. The PAZ is designed to provide a safe and comfortable environment for those who are seeking refuge, with access to basic necessities such as food, water, and medical care.

In addition to providing a safe haven, the PAZ can also serve as a hub for emergency responders and other support personnel. It can be equipped with communication systems, medical equipment, and other resources necessary to respond to the emergency and provide assistance to those in need.

Types of Protective Action Zones

There are several types of PAZs, each designed to address specific hazards and emergency scenarios. Some common types of PAZs include:

  • Shelter-in-place PAZs: These PAZs are designed for situations where individuals need to remain indoors and seal all windows and doors to prevent the entry of hazardous materials.
  • Evacuation PAZs: These PAZs are designated for areas that are safe for evacuation, but may require additional precautions or assistance to ensure the safety of those who are leaving the area.
  • Refuge PAZs: These PAZs are established in areas where individuals may need to take shelter due to a natural disaster or other emergency situation.

Each type of PAZ has its own unique characteristics and requirements, and authorities must carefully consider the specific needs and hazards of the area when establishing a PAZ.

Establishing a Protective Action Zone

Establishing a PAZ requires careful planning and coordination among emergency management officials, local authorities, and other stakeholders. The process typically involves the following steps:

  1. Identifying potential hazards and emergency scenarios.
  2. Designating a PAZ and establishing its boundaries.
  3. Providing clear instructions and communication to the public.
  4. Ensuring that the PAZ is equipped with necessary resources and personnel.
  5. Conducting regular drills and exercises to ensure that the PAZ is prepared to respond to emergencies.

Effective establishment of a PAZ requires a comprehensive approach that takes into account the specific needs and hazards of the area, as well as the resources and capabilities of emergency responders.
